In made in kitchen towels, what makes absorbency a complex attribute, and how should I evaluate it?

Absorbency in made in kitchen towels hinges on fiber type, weave, fabric weight (GSM), and finishing. Cotton terry or microfiber blends usually soak up spills quickly, while tighter weaves dry more slowly but resist streaks. Check product labels for terms like highly absorbent or multi-layer construction, and compare sets such as 6-piece or 2-in-1 towels to match your tasks. The right combination keeps your kitchen clean and reduces paper towel use.

What maintenance tips apply to made in kitchen towels to keep them safe and effective?

Maintain made in kitchen towels by washing before first use and regularly with like colors. Avoid fabric softeners, which can reduce absorbency over time, and use a mild detergent with warm water. Tumble dry on low or line dry to preserve fibers, and store in a dry place to prevent mildew. Proper care extends the life of your kitchen towel sets from brands like fashion and generic.

Do material or color choices in made in kitchen towels affect performance and practicality?

Yes. Material, such as textile-based options, influences absorbency and softness, while color choices affect stain visibility and maintenance. Multi-color sets are practical for separating tasks or households, and darker colors can hide minor staining better. When evaluating made in kitchen towels, balance aesthetics with performance to pick the best fit for your kitchen needs.
